The second episode of the TBS Sunday Theatre "Reboot" (Sundays at 9pm), starring Suzuki Ryohei, was broadcast on January 25th. Lawyer Kaieda (played by Sakamoto Yoshi), who was taken to a "separate room" in the episode, appears in the preview for episode 3, which has been met with a lot of attention on social media.

Hayase (Suzuki), who is disguised as Gido, is told by Goroku (Kitamura Yukiya) that he will lose his life if he does not find the real culprit who stole the missing 1 billion yen within 24 hours.
Then they had dinner with Goroku and the others. Hayase played a recording saying, "It's you, isn't it? Professor Kaieda. You've been embezzling money from the organization." Ichika (Toda Erika) then fought back, showing them the ledger that Kaieda had embezzled. Goroku offered him a lobster, saying, "Professor Kaieda. Well, have something delicious." Then Fuyuhashi (Nagase Ren) knocked Kaieda unconscious and he was taken to another room.
In the preview video for episode 3, Kaieda appears and points a gun at Hayase and Kiriya (Fujisawa Suzuka), confirming his survival.
On social media, comments such as "Kaieda is still alive!", "Kaieda is alive...!?!?!?!?!", "He's still alive!" and "Has Kaieda been rebooted too?" have been posted.
The drama is a suspense story about Hayase Riku, who is framed for the murder of his wife, abandoning his family and past to reboot himself as a corrupt detective, Gido, and pursue the real culprit. The script is written by Tsutomu Kuroiwa, who has worked on many hit Sunday Theatre dramas such as "Grand Maison Tokyo," "TOKYO MER: Running Emergency Room," and "My Family."
